Under wrap application for liniment gel (16oz)

Clean • Dry • Thin layer • Wrap • Recheck at 30 to 45 minutes If you are new to wraps, keep sessions short and supervised.

How to apply liniment gel under wraps

  • Start clean and dry: Remove debris and moisture before applying liniment gel.
  • Apply a whisper thin layer: Think sheen, not smear. Hair texture should remain visible.
  • Let it set: Allow 1 to 3 minutes for the liniment gel to settle before wrapping.
  • Wrap evenly: Smooth layers with consistent tension. Avoid wrinkles or trapped grit.
  • Recheck early: At 30 to 45 minutes, confirm comfort and wrap stability.
Routine note: This liniment gel is built without menthol and capsaicin and has a calm profile. Follow label directions and confirm current discipline rules for your program.
Can I use liniment gel under boots?
Yes. Keep the liniment gel layer thin and even, allow it to set briefly, and boot over clean, dry legs. Wipe away any excess to reduce slip.
How thin is thin for liniment gel?
You should still see hair texture. If a wrap or boot shifts while you are setting tension, apply less next time. Blot lightly with a towel if needed.
